The 2008 reality show, Legally Blonde: The Musical — The Search for Elle Woods was Lauren Zakrin’s lucky break. She came in fourth place in the competition, but her path to Broadway became clear. She has been a part of national tours for shows like Wicked and Grease. She’s also made her mark on Broadway—most recently as the understudy for Natasha in Natasha, Pierre, and the Great Comet of 1812. Clearly, this talented young actress has kept herself busy. According to Kevin Armento and Bryony Lavery’s new play Balls, so many of our miscommunications and conflicts arise from, well, balls. Using the literal balls of the now-legendary tennis match between Billie Jean King and Bobby Riggs to start the story, the play devolves into a convoluted meditation on figurative balls, discussing gender roles, politics, and discrimination. Audiences and critics are falling in love with Olivia Edward’s performance as Duke on FX’s Better Things. The series follows a single mother who juggles the challenges of raising a family, while pursuing her career as an actress. Olivia’s character is the youngest of three and full of personality.
